2 bedroom apartment for sale
Key information
Property description & features
- Tenure: Leasehold (112 years remaining)
Accessed via a private entrance the apartment features exceptionally well-presented accommodation that is configured with a spacious 16'7 x 16'5 reception room, a modern 12'6 x 5'4 kitchen area, a 3-piece bathroom and 2 bedrooms with a 12'2 x 10'3 principal room having fitted wardrobes and doors that lead to a private 41'6 rear garden.
Kingsgate Road is a popular residential road ideally positioned for easy access to West Hampstead's transport links (Jubilee Line, Thameslink and London Overground) and the many shops, cafes and restaurants found along West End Lane and Kilburn High Road.
The apartment is being sold chain-free and is ready for immediate occupation.
Tenure: Leasehold - 125 years from 9th September 2011
Service Charge: £225 buildings insurance + 33% of outgoings.
Ground Rent: £100 (Rising by £100 every 25 years).
Council Tax: London Borough of Camden - Band C
Energy Efficiency: Current C (71) - Potential C (79)

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on January 25, 2022
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s
The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2
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on January 28, 2022
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
